Korean Capacity Calculation Formula
Required cycle time = Annual demand ÷ (Op-days × Hours/day × 3,600 × Cavities)
Example: 8M units/yr · 300 days · 16 h/day · 4 cavities → ≤ 11.6 s cycle
The most common Korean ISBM machine selection mistake is specifying machine speed (bottles per hour) rather than annual production requirement. Machine speed is a nominal figure; actual annual output depends on operating hours, changeover frequency, maintenance downtime, and OEE — factors not captured in the nameplate specification.
75–80%
Recommended utilisation target — never spec at 100%
±20%
Korean seasonal demand peak buffer required
16 h/day
Korean ISBM standard double-shift operation
Size the machine at 75–80% utilisation of theoretical capacity — not 100%. Korean premium brand contracts regularly include penalty clauses for delivery shortfall. Not all ISBM machines can produce all bottle geometries. The machine’s injection clamping force, blow clamping force, stretch rod stroke, and blow nozzle bore diameter collectively define a geometric production envelope. Specifying outside this envelope produces either mechanical interference or inadequate structural quality.

Geometry Verification Checklist — Get in Writing Before Purchase
①
Provide the exact bottle drawing (height, max OD, neck OD, volume) — request written confirmation it falls within the machine’s production envelope.
②
Confirm stretch rod end-point position for your specific bottle height — a rod that must travel further than the machine’s maximum stroke cannot produce your bottle.
③
Confirm blow nozzle bore diameter matches your neck inner bore — an oversized nozzle will not seal, causing blow pressure leakage and wall distribution failure.
A machine calibrated for PET may not have adequate conditioning range for Tritan TX1001 (150–165°C vs PET’s 95–110°C), or adequate blow pressure for CSD petaloid base formation (42 bar vs still water’s 28 bar). Verify with sample bottles before purchase.
| Smola | Barrel (°C) | Conditioning (°C) | Blow (bar) | Key Note |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| PET | 265–285 | 95–110 | 24–42 | All platforms compatible. IV 0.78–0.86 dl/g. |
| PETG | 255–275 | 85–95 | 28–34 | EV servo mandatory for haze ≤1.5%. |
| Tritan | 250–275 | 135–165 | 26–34 | Verify conditioning cap ≥165°C before purchase — some machines cap at 130°C. |
| PP | 220–245 | 120–145 | 24–30 | Heated mould base insert required. Confirm platform includes this before purchase. |
Korean buyer protocol: Request production samples in your specific resin grade from the machine supplier’s demonstration machine before purchase. Qualified Tritan baby bottle samples (haze ≤1.5%, 1.5m drop test pass) prove the machine can process your resin — not just claim it in a brochure.

Cavity Count: The Multiplier That Changes Everything
Each additional cavity adds KRW 8–25M tooling cost per cavity, requires greater injection clamping force, and demands tighter process uniformity. Balance output requirement against tooling investment and machine specification.
| Annual Demand | Recommended Cavities | Strategic Note |
|---|---|---|
| Below 5M units | 2-cavity | Most cost-efficient tooling investment-to-output ratio for Korean SMEs |
| 5M–15M units | 4-cavity ★ | Korean standard — balanced tooling-to-output economics |
| 15M–35M units | 6-cavity or 4+6-station | HGY250-V4 or HGYS280-V6 platform |
| Above 35M units | Multi-machine or 6-station 8+ | EP-HGYS280-V6 or multi-line configuration |
Korean multi-SKU producers (K-Beauty brands with 6–12 SKUs at 500K–2M units each) should spec the machine for their highest-volume single SKU at 4-cavity, and run smaller SKUs at 2-cavity on the same machine — the most flexible Korean multi-SKU ISBM strategy.

Korean ISBM machine brochures list installed power (kW) — the total rated power of all motors and heaters. This number is meaningless for energy cost forecasting because installed kW measures peak draw, not operational draw. At Korean industrial electricity rates (KRW 112–168/kWh, 2026), every kWh/1,000 bottle difference across 20M units/year production represents KRW 2.2–3.4M annual electricity cost difference.

A Korean ISBM machine that achieves 85% theoretical OEE with adequate service becomes a 65% OEE machine without it. Evaluate these four after-sales criteria before purchase:
- 1
Korean spare parts warehouse
Critical wear parts (blow nozzle PTFE seals, conditioning heater elements, stretch rod bushings, check valve balls) must be available within 24–48 hours in Korea. Request the Korean spare parts stock list and warehouse location in writing before purchase.
- 2
Korean-language service documentation
Operators who cannot read the maintenance manual in Korean are structurally disadvantaged at performing tier-1 and tier-2 maintenance. Request Korean-language maintenance manuals, alarm code lists, and troubleshooting guides as a machine purchase deliverable — not an optional extra.
- 3
Remote diagnostics capability
EV servo ISBM machines with Ethernet remote access allow Korean Ever-Power service engineers to diagnose alarm conditions, review process logs, and guide operators through corrective actions remotely — reducing mean time to recovery (MTTR) by 60–80% for software-related and parameter-related issues.
- 4
Written service response time guarantee
Request written commitment: remote diagnostic response within 4 hours, on-site engineer in Korea within 48 hours for critical equipment failure. Suppliers who cannot commit to these service levels should not be selected for Korean pharmaceutical or brand-critical production.

Korean ISBM machines have productive service lives of 12–18 years when maintained. Specifying a machine for today’s volume and ignoring growth projections forces either a second full machine purchase (KRW 200–400M) or market share loss from capacity constraint — both avoidable with 5-year planning.
Korean ISBM Scalability Planning Rule
PLATFORM
Specify the machine platform at 2× your current annual production requirement to give cavity-count and clamping headroom for growth through additional mould investment (KRW 30–60M) rather than additional machine investment (KRW 200–400M).
